About the photographer: Phil Bayly

Biography

Phil Bayly is a visual artist photographing and exhibiting his work for the last 30 years. The majority of his subject material is set in Mexico, Australia and Europe.

His work has been in a number of group shows which includes’25 Australian Photographers’ at the Sydney Opera House.

He played a key role in establishing Artists collectives and working with Aboriginal communities as an Art Educator in Far North Queensland.

Phil’s work is in a number of collections including Museum of Contemporary Art, Thessaloniki and Delegaçion de Polynesie Francaise - Paris.

He is currently based in Sydney working on his first book.

Creative Statement

The idea of documenting images from the Adolescent Medicine wing of The Children’s Hospital at Westmead in a few hours is a challenge to say the least but I accepted this opportunity with no hesitation.

It was an opportunity to share with others the emotional challenges that these young people are facing every day. They are teenagers who put on a brave face to live their life with their own personal problems, surrounded by people with a genuine passion to help each individual face their issues and, when possible, overcome them.

This was a warm and friendly place, full of colour, life, hope and care.
